El Llac, Lakeside campground in Porqueres, Spain
El Llac is a campsite in Porqueres located beside Banyoles Lake with more than 230 pitches offering electricity and water connections throughout the grounds. The facilities are distributed across several zones and accommodate both short-term visitors and those staying longer.
The site was established in 1973 and has evolved from a simple campground into a modern facility. This development reflects how tourism in the region has grown over the decades.
The site sits alongside Banyoles Lake, which shapes how visitors spend their days here. The water's presence creates a natural gathering point that influences the rhythm of activities throughout the stay.
The site is accessible year-round with sanitation facilities distributed across different areas. This means guests have short walking distances to facilities regardless of where their pitch is located.
The lake beside the site is not just water for swimming but also a place where local athletes train and regional competitions take place. Visitors can experience the daily rhythm of these activities and understand why this lake matters so much to the area.
